Title: A New Structural Model of Abeta(1-40) Fibrils PubMed: 32749391
Deposition date: 2019-11-21 Original release date: 2020-07-18
Authors: Bertini, I.; Gonnelli, L.; Luchinat, C.; Mao, J.; Nesi, A.
Citation: Cerofolini, L.; Ravera, E.; Bologna, S.; Wiglenda, T.; Boddrich, A.; Bettina, P.; Benilova, I.; Korsak, M.; Gallo, G.; Rizzo, D.; Gonnelli, L.; Fragai, M.; De Strooper, B.; Wanker, E.; Luchinat, C.. "Mixing Abeta(1-40) and Abeta(1-42) peptides generates unique amyloid fibrils" Chem. Commun. (Camb.) 56, 8830-8833 (2020).
Assembly members:
entity_1, polymer, 40 residues, 4335.852 Da.
Natural source: Common Name: Human Taxonomy ID: 9606 Superkingdom: Eukaryota Kingdom: Metazoa Genus/species: Homo sapiens
Experimental source: Production method: recombinant technology Host organism: Escherichia coli
Entity Sequences (FASTA):
entity_1: DAEFRHDSGYEVHHQKLVFF
AEDVGSNKGAIIGLMVGGVV
